Status Quo are a British rock band. The group originated in London and was founded in 1962 by Francis Rossi and Alan Lancaster while they were still schoolboys. Wikipedia
Origin: London, United Kingdom
Also known as: The Paladins (1962–1963); The Spectres (1963–1967); Traffic Jam (1967); The Status Quo (1967–1969)
Genres: Rock; boogie rock; hard rock; psychedelia (early)
